BOUDREAUX v. STATE OF LA.


49 A.D.3d 238 (2008)

849 N.Y.S.2d 262

JEAN BOUDREAUX et al., Appellants, v. STATE OF LOUISIANA, DEPARTMENT OF TRANSPORTATION et al., Defendants-Respondents.

Appellate Division of the Supreme Court of the State of New York, First Department.

January 24, 2008.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Folkenflik & McGerity, New York City (Max Folkenflik of counsel), for appellants.

Orrick, Herrington & Sutcliffe LLP, New York City (Michael Stolper and Caroline S. Nolan of counsel), for respondents.

WILLIAMS, BUCKLEY and McGUIRE, JJ., concur with NARDELLI, J.P.; CATTERSON, J., dissents in a separate opinion.


OPINION OF THE COURT

NARDELLI, J.P.

In this appeal, we are called upon to review Supreme Court's vacatur of the filing of a Louisiana judgment by plaintiffs, members of a class who were victims of a devastating flood which occurred in April 1983.

The facts underlying this matter, and out of which the Louisiana judgment arose, are not in dispute.
